Janitors Enlivened Jakarnaval

Jakarta Cleanliness Department enlivened the 2014 Jakarnaval. Dozens of janitors took part in the parade and danced with cleanliness theme.

We use the moment of Jakarnaval which attended by hundreds of thousands of Jakartans to creatively campaign to invite the citizens to maintain the environment cleanliness,” stated Head of Jakarta Cleanliness Department, Saptastri Edinigtyas Kusumadewi, Sunday (6/22).

In this event, Jakarta Cleanliness Department also held defile of cleanliness facilities. The visitors could see various cleanliness vehicles, such as bicycle carts, motor carts, arm roll trucks, tipper trucks, tank trucks, mobile toilets, and wheel loaders.

“But, even though Cleanliness Department participated in the event, the janitors who did not participate in the parade were still put on standby in a number of locations to clean up the scattered trashes,” told Kusumadewi.

Beforehand, Acting Jakarta Governor Basuki T Purnama gave appreciation on janitors’ dedication in the 2014 Jakarta Night Festival (JNF) which held on Saturday (6/21) night.

“Once again, we thanked you janitors who are working from night till dawn cleaning up Monas area. It is such an amazing dedication,” uttered Basuki.
